At last, the United Arab Emirates (UAE) will start issuing visa to Nigerians from today while the country's mega airline carrier, Emirates Airlines, would start flight operations to the country from tomorrow. The Minister of Aviation, Senator Hadi Sirika gave the hint yesterday while expressing the readiness of the UAE to begin the issuance of […]
The Federal Executive Council (FEC) has approved the award of contracts for the rehabilitation and reconstruction of the Port Harcourt-Maiduguri eastern narrow gauge railway, with new branch lines and trans-shipment facilities. The Minister of Transportation, Mr Rotimi Amaechi, made this known when he briefed State House correspondents on the outcome of the 18th virtual meeting […]

The mission said it would resume immigration and consular services on September 24. The Nigerian high commission in Canada has announced it will resume operations on Thursday. PREMIUM TIMES had reported how the high commission suspended its activities indefinitely in August amid the COVID-19 pandemic and overwhelming passport renewal requests from Nigerians in the country. The Presidential Task Force (PTF) on COVID-19 has raised the alarm that some international flight passengers who presented negative COVID-19 results tested positive for the virus on arrival in Nigeria. The National Coordinator of the PTF, Dr. Sani Aliyu, disclosed this yesterday while appearing before a joint senate committee on health and aviation. Appearing alongside […]
